The Copyright Music Organisation of Trinidad and Tobago (COTT) is a non-profit making membership organisation of songwriters, composers, lyricists, and music publishers of all genres. Incorporated in 1984 and operating since January 1985, COTT administers the public performance, broadcasting, communication to the public, mechanical reproduction and synchronisation rights granted by law to the crea
tors and owners of original music. COTT is the premier collecting society for composers and for the protection of musical works in Trinidad and Tobago. It is also the leading collecting society in the Caribbean region (by income and administrative expertise), and is a founding member of the Caribbean Copyright Link (CCL), the umbrella body for the collecting societies in the Caribbean.
